Restaurant Debt Refinancing & Consolidation Options
- SBA 7(a) Loans: Flexible refinancing solutions with competitive rates, ideal for consolidating debt and improving working capital.
- SBA 504 Loans: Long-term, fixed-rate financing designed for refinancing owner-occupied real estate and major equipment.
- Conventional Business Loans: Streamlined refinancing options for established restaurants with strong revenue and credit profiles.
- Bridge & Restructuring Financing: Short-term solutions to quickly stabilize cash flow and transition into long-term financing.

When to Consider Restaurant Debt Refinancing
- High-Interest Debt: Existing loans carry elevated rates that impact profitability.
- Multiple Loan Obligations: Managing several payments creates operational complexity.
- Cash Flow Constraints: Monthly debt service limits flexibility for operations and growth.
- Improved Financial Profile: Stronger revenue or credit enables access to better terms.
- Growth or Expansion Plans: Preparing for new locations, renovations, or franchise scaling.
